## Authentication

Snapperkit stores golden snapshots of our UI components in the Vantle archive service, so every release comparison needs archive access. As release manager, you'll be approving or rejecting snapshot diffs before each cut, which means the CLI has to authenticate on your behalf. Don't reuse your personal dev key — releases need the elevated one so approvals actually stick. Set it in your environment before running the approve command. Your release key is below.

app token of tagug-hahaf = kto2_9v

Subject: FlagPath key rotation tonight

Heads up: the service key for FlagPath, our feature-flag rollout framework, rotates at 02:00 UTC. Canary evaluations will briefly return stale flags during the swap. If you're paged, restart the flagpath-sync workers and confirm the rollout dashboard recovers. The new key for the sync workers is below.

API key for bageg-kajef: vxb2-ss

# Building Access: Turnstile Upgrade

Welcome aboard! The ground-floor turnstiles at Ashgrove House were upgraded over the summer, so ignore anything in older onboarding docs about swipe cards — it's all contactless readers now. Hold your badge flat against the glowing panel and wait for the green arrow; tapping repeatedly just confuses it. New starters' badges take up to 48 hours to activate. Until yours works, use the side gate by reception with the interim code below.

door code, hahop-bawif: bdg-B-76